milliarcsecond
ˌmɪliˈɑːrkˌsɛkənd
Definition

Definition of milliarcsecond - Reverso English Dictionary

Noun

metrologyTECH.unit of angle equal to one thousandth of an arcsecondTECH.
  • The star's position shifted by 5 milliarcseconds.
  • Astronomers measure distances in milliarcseconds.
  • The telescope can detect changes as small as a milliarcsecond.

Origin of milliarcsecond

Latin, mille (thousand) + arcus (arc) + second (second)
